Algonquin College PG Certificate Highlights 2026
There is a PG Certificate program available at Algonquin College for the international students. The students go for these programs due to a variety of reasons including strong academic research, experienced faculty and innovation focus. The PG Certificate program lasts for 1 year. In total, there are 6 PG Certificate courses offered to the Indian applicants at this university. The specializations like Finance, Sales & Marketing, International Business, Human Resources and Information Systems are some of the most popular ones among these students. Students have to pay first-year tuition fee to study at Algonquin College for these PG Certificate programs which is CAD 14,189 - 19,475. The factors like transportation, housing and miscellaneous expenses are very important to be considered they may raise the total fee significantly.
